SIZE: 50 Γ 70 MM Β· WHITE BACKGROUND Β· NO SMILE
The specification
These are the rules your photo is measured against, transcribed from the Official Canadian passport photo requirements (canada.ca) β verifiable at the source, linked under the table:
| Photo size | 50 Γ 70 mm (2 Γ 2ΒΎ in), portrait |
|---|---|
| Head height | Chin to crown 31β36 mm β about 45β50% of the photo height |
| Background | Plain white |
| Expression | Neutral β no smile, mouth closed, eyes open, looking straight at the camera |
| Glasses | No sunglasses or tinted glasses (including tinted prescription lenses); plain glasses only if your eyes are clearly visible with no glare |
| Prints (paper application) | Two identical photos on plain photographic paper β home printing is not accepted |
| Digital (online renewal) | .jpeg / .jpg, 3:2 portrait, 1200 Γ 1800 to 3000 Γ 4500 px, 200 KB β 5 MB |
| Recency | Taken no more than 6 months before you apply |

50 x 70 mm (2 x 2 and 3/4 inches), in portrait orientation. That is larger and taller than both the US 2 x 2 inch square and the 35 x 45 mm frame used by the UK and Schengen states.
No. IRCC does not accept a selfie or any self-produced photo for a Canadian passport, even for the online renewal upload. The photo has to be taken in person at a commercial photographer or photo studio.
The official rules require an original, unaltered photo and state plainly that altering includes using photo editing software, filters and AI tools. Replacing a selfie background is exactly what that prohibits.
31 to 36 mm from chin to crown, which is roughly 45 to 50% of the photo height.
No. The expression must be neutral with your mouth closed, eyes open, and looking straight at the camera.
The photographer must write or stamp the studio name, address and the date the photo was taken. New adult and child applications also need a guarantor to certify the likeness and sign.
A .jpeg or .jpg file in 3:2 portrait, between 1200 x 1800 and 3000 x 4500 pixels, sized 200 KB to 5 MB. The photo still has to have been taken by a commercial photographer.
No. The paper application needs two identical photos on plain photographic paper, and home printing is not accepted.
